Exceptional Pitting and Crevice Corrosion Resistance:
PRE ≥ 42 (typically 42–45) due to high chromium (24–26%), molybdenum (3.0–5.0%), and nitrogen (0.24–0.32%) content, providing superior resistance in seawater, brackish water, and aggressive chemical media.
Superior Chloride Stress Corrosion Cracking Resistance:
Excellent resistance to chloride-induced SCC, significantly outperforming both austenitic grades and standard duplex 2205 in high-temperature, high-chloride environments.
Ultra-High Mechanical Strength:
Minimum yield strength of ≥ 550 MPa (approximately 3.2 times that of TP316L and 1.2 times that of Duplex 2205), allowing for significantly thinner wall sections, weight reduction, and improved heat transfer efficiency.
Excellent Heat Transfer Efficiency:
Higher thermal conductivity than austenitic stainless steels (approximately 30% higher than TP316L) combined with the ability to use thinner walls due to ultra-high strength results in superior overall heat transfer coefficients.
Good High-Temperature Performance:
Maintains excellent corrosion resistance and mechanical properties up to 250°C (482°F) in chloride service, and up to 300°C (572°F) in non-chloride service.
High Resistance to Erosion and Corrosion Fatigue:
Outstanding resistance to high-velocity seawater and slurry heat exchanger applications where combined mechanical and corrosive attack occurs.
Low Thermal Expansion:
Lower coefficient of thermal expansion than austenitic grades, reducing thermal stress in tube sheets and improving fatigue life in cyclic thermal service.
Excellent Weldability:
Maintains balanced ferrite/austenite ratio in the weld zone when using proper welding procedures and matching filler metals (ER2594).
Precision Dimensional Accuracy:
Strict tolerances on outside diameter (OD), wall thickness, and concentricity ensure proper fitment in tube sheets and consistent heat transfer performance.
International Certification:
Tubes can be certified by ABS, BV, DNV, LR, GL, RINA, CCS, KR, and NK, and comply with NORSOK M-630, ISO 17781, and NACE MR0175/ISO 15156 for sour service applications.

Note: Super Duplex 2507 contains higher chromium, molybdenum, and nitrogen compared to Duplex 2205, resulting in a PRE value of ≥42 (compared to ≤35 for 2205). The high nitrogen content promotes austenite stability, significantly increases pitting resistance, and enhances mechanical strength. Compared to Duplex 2205 and TP316L for heat exchanger service:

Pitting Resistance
Equivalent (PRE) Calculation:
PRE = %Cr + 3.3 × %Mo + 16 × %N ≥ 42 (typically 42–45)

Critical Note: Super Duplex 2507 is not recommended for prolonged service above 300°C due to the risk of embrittling intermetallic phase precipitation (sigma phase). For heat exchanger applications above 300°C, austenitic grades (TP321/TP347/TP310S) should be considered.
Heat Treatment
Condition:
Super Duplex 2507 Heat Exchanger Tubes are solution annealed at 1050–1120°C followed by rapid cooling (water quenching) .
This heat treatment:
· Restores the balanced 40–60% ferrite / 40–60% austenite microstructure.
· Dissolves unwanted intermetallic phases (sigma, chi) that form readily in super duplex grades.
· Relieves internal stresses from cold drawing or cold pilgering.
· Ensures optimal mechanical properties and maximum corrosion resistance.
Critical Note: Super Duplex 2507 requires immediate water quenching after solution annealing. Air cooling is completely unacceptable and will result in intermetallic phase precipitation, severely reducing corrosion resistance and toughness. The quenching delay must be kept under 30 seconds.
Delivery Condition:
Tubes are normally supplied in solution annealed and pickled condition, providing a
clean, smooth surface and excellent corrosion resistance. Bright annealing is
not recommended for super duplex grades due to the water quenching requirement.

Raw Material Selection: High-quality S32750 super duplex billets from certified premium mills (Outokumpu, Sandvik, POSCO) with certified chemical composition and ferrite/austenite balance. Raw material traceability is maintained from melt to final product.
Heating and Piercing: Billets heated to a carefully controlled, narrow temperature range (lower than duplex 2205 to prevent ferrite coarsening and intermetallic formation) and pierced using a rotary piercing mill. Temperature monitoring is continuous.
Hot Rolling: Shells elongated and rolled to desired intermediate size with strict temperature control and reduced reduction rates to prevent cracking.
Cold Drawing / Cold Pilgering: Tubes refined to precise dimensions with improved surface finish, enhanced mechanical properties, and work hardening control. Multiple intermediate solution annealing steps are required due to rapid work hardening.
Solution Annealing (Intermediate and Final) : Multiple solution annealing steps at 1050–1120°C followed by immediate water quenching to maintain phase balance throughout the manufacturing process.
Pickling & Passivation: Removal of oxides using specialized pickling acids optimized for super duplex grades; extended pickling time and thorough rinsing required.
Straightening and Dimensional Calibration: Ensures consistent roundness, straightness, and wall uniformity. Special attention to OD tolerance for tube sheet fitment.
Cutting and End Finishing: Tubes cut to precise lengths with square ends, deburred, and prepared for tube sheet insertion.
Ferrite Content Measurement: Verification of phase balance – typically 35–65% ferrite.
Final Inspection & Marking: Each tube tested, marked with grade, heat number, standard, and tube dimensions before packing.

1. Raw Material Selection: High-quality S32750 super duplex stainless steel strips/coils from certified premium mills with full traceability.
2. Slitting & Uncoiling: Precision slitting to required width; edge preparation to ensure clean, burr-free edges for welding.
3. Forming & Welding: The strip is progressively formed into a cylindrical shape. The edges are welded using advanced TIG or Plasma welding with:
Strict heat input control (typically 0.3–1.0 kJ/mm)
Shielding gas: Ar + N₂ (3–5% nitrogen) to prevent nitrogen loss
Matching filler metal: ER2594 for optimal weld properties
Pre-weld and post-weld purge gas protection on ID and OD
4. Weld Seam Treatment: External weld bead removal to achieve smooth surface flush with base metal. Internal bead may be controlled or removed.
5. Solution Annealing: Full heat treatment of the entire welded tube at 1050–1120°C followed by immediate water quenching – absolutely essential for restoring corrosion resistance and balanced microstructure in the weld and HAZ. Quenching delay must be under 30 seconds.
6. Sizing & Calibration: The tube is passed through a sizing mill to achieve final precise OD and roundness.
7. Straightening: The tube is straightened to ensure optimal linearity for tube sheet insertion.
8. Non-Destructive Testing (NDT) : Weld seam inspected using Eddy Current Testing (ECT) or Ultrasonic Testing (UT). 100% of tube length tested.
9. Hydrostatic Testing: Each tube pressure tested to verify leak-tight integrity.
10.Ferrite Content Measurement: Verification of weld and base metal phase balance (35–65% ferrite).
11.Corrosion Testing: Pitting resistance test per ASTM G48 Method A – 24 hours in 6% FeCl₃ at 40°C – no pitting.
12.Final Inspection & Marking: Complete dimensional check, visual inspection, and traceable marking.
